Hi, Edward! Thanks for stopping by the Disney Parks Moms Panel.
Your question has me looking forward to the
holiday season at Walt Disney World Resort. Visiting
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a to see the beautiful three-story Victorian Christmas tree and the
life-sized gingerbread house is one of my holiday must-dos. I can almost smell the heavenly gingerbread aroma just thinking about it!
In past years, the gingerbread house has appeared in the lobby of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a sometime in mid-November.
Last year's gingerbread displays were ready prior to National Gingerbread Day on November 21. I have not yet heard for certain when this year's gingerbread house will be constructed, but keep an eye on the
Disney Parks Blog for all of the latest news and announcements.
Edward, you have chosen a great time to visit the Walt Disney World Resort. Your trip falls near the beginning of this year's holiday festivities, but your vacation will also overlap with some favorite fall events as well. This year's
Epcot International Food & Wine Festival is the longest festival in this event's history. The Epcot International Food & Wine Festival runs through November 23, 2019, so be sure to take advantage of all the tasty food and beverage options that this event has to offer. The loaded macaroni & cheese at Active Eats and the maple bourbon cheesecake at The Cheese Studio were two of my favorites.
This year's
Mickey's Very Merry Christmas Party will be held on select nights starting on November 8, 2019. I highly recommend attending this enchanting event. Nothing puts me in the holiday spirit quite like watching the Once Upon a Christmastime Parade and seeing Elsa transform
Cinderella Castle into a sparkling ice palace. This year, guests attending Mickey's Very Merry Christmas Party will be treated to a
brand-new holiday fireworks spectacular. I am really looking forward to this year's party, and I hope you will be able to attend as well.
